At Pevensey & Westham station, ticket-buying is simple and convenient. Although the ticket office operates during weekday mornings from 6:30 to 10:40, there are ticket machines readily available for use at any time, including provisions for collecting online reservations. Accessibility is well-considered with machines designed for ease of use for passengers with disabilities, and smartcard facilities are in place for those using Southern services.
For travelers requiring extra assistance, there are several help points throughout the station. Monday to Friday, staff are available for a few hours in the morning to help guide and support all passengers. Step-free access is partially available, ensuring ease for those using wheelchairs or pushing prams. Additional assistance with a ramp is accessible upon request.
While the station doesn't offer taxi services, the bus connectivity helps fill this gap. Local buses can easily take you to nearby attractions and are your gateway to exploring Pevensey, a town rich in history and beautiful landscapes. Onward travel maps are available to help plan your journey, and in case of rail disruptions, a rail replacement service is provided.

At Liskeard station, you'll find a comprehensive range of facilities designed to cater to passenger needs. Ticket buying options are varied, with a ticket office open throughout the week and several ticket machines available, including accessible options for those with disabilities. You can effortlessly collect tickets purchased online at these machines. The station is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ments, ensuring an inclusive environment for all.
Although Liskeard station does not feature waiting rooms on Sundays until after 11 a.m., a comfortable seating area is available, and there's no shortage of refreshment facilities and shops, so grabbing a quick snack or a hot drink is as easy as pie. Despite the lack of a 1st Class Lounge, there’s public Wi-Fi for all travelers looking to browse or catch up on work while they wait.
Liskeard station is well-prepared for onward travel, offering various connections to broaden your journey. For those times when rail services are disrupted, a rail replacement service operates conveniently opposite the main station building. Bus services are readily available too, and more information can be accessed via a downloadable document from the National Rail website. While accessible taxis might not be stationed directly, facilities are in place for impaired mobility set down and pick-up.
